The Enduring Allure of Revenge: A Modern Analysis
Edmond Dantès's quest for revenge forms the narrative backbone of The Count of Monte Cristo. His meticulous planning and calculated actions are both terrifying and compelling. Revisiting The Count of Monte Cristo allows us to examine the complexities of his revenge, forcing us to confront uncomfortable questions about morality and justice. Is revenge ever justified? The novel presents a nuanced portrayal, revealing the moral ambiguity inherent in Edmond's actions. While we sympathize with his suffering, the devastating consequences of his revenge—for himself and those around him—leave a lasting impact.
- The moral ambiguity of revenge in the novel: Edmond's actions, though fueled by injustice, often inflict suffering on innocent individuals. This highlights the slippery slope of revenge and its capacity to corrupt even the most virtuous.
- The psychological impact of revenge on both the avenger and the victim: The novel showcases the corrosive effect of revenge on Edmond's own psyche, ultimately leaving him isolated despite his wealth and power. The victims of his revenge are also irrevocably scarred, highlighting the cyclical nature of violence.

Themes of Justice and Injustice in The Count of Monte Cristo
Dumas's novel serves as a scathing critique of the French judicial system and the pervasive social inequalities of his time. The Count of Monte Cristo exposes the fragility of justice and the ease with which innocent individuals can be wrongly accused and condemned. Revisiting this aspect of the novel allows for a compelling comparison to contemporary issues. Wrongful convictions, systemic biases, and the unequal application of the law remain significant problems in modern society, making the novel's critique strikingly relevant.
- Examples of injustice suffered by Edmond Dantès and other characters: Edmond's wrongful imprisonment is the central injustice, but the novel also showcases the injustices faced by other characters, highlighting the systemic nature of corruption and oppression.
- The novel's exploration of the concept of karmic justice: The novel presents a form of poetic justice, where those who wronged Edmond ultimately face consequences. However, this karmic justice is not always clean-cut, adding further layers to the complexities of justice and retribution.

Wealth, Power, and Corruption: A Timeless Tale
The Count of Monte Cristo is not just a revenge story; it is a powerful exploration of the corrupting influence of wealth and power. The acquisition of immense wealth transforms Edmond, allowing him to manipulate those who wronged him, yet also revealing the dangers of unchecked power. Revisiting The Count of Monte Cristo allows us to see how the novel's portrayal of corruption mirrors contemporary issues within political systems and large corporations.
- The corrupting influence of wealth and power on Fernand Mondego and Danglars: These characters exemplify how wealth and power amplify existing flaws, leading to morally reprehensible actions.
- The use of wealth as a tool for revenge and social manipulation: Edmond strategically employs his wealth to dismantle his enemies, highlighting the power dynamics inherent in societal structures.

Love, Loyalty, and Betrayal: Exploring Complex Relationships
The relationships in The Count of Monte Cristo are as complex and multifaceted as the plot itself. Edmond's relationships with Mercédès, Haydée, and others illuminate themes of love, loyalty, and betrayal. Revisiting The Count of Monte Cristo provides the opportunity to examine how these relationships are affected by societal pressures, personal ambitions, and the devastating consequences of betrayal.
- Edmond's relationships with Mercédès, Haydée, and others: These relationships showcase the various complexities of human connection, including the lasting impact of betrayal and the possibility of forgiveness.
- The motivations behind the acts of betrayal committed by various characters: The novel explores the various motivations behind these acts, offering a nuanced portrayal of human fallibility and ambition.
- The enduring power of love and forgiveness amidst betrayal: Despite the pervasive betrayal, the novel ultimately highlights the power of love and forgiveness in overcoming adversity.
